A Beginner’s Guide for Achieving Privacy on Ethereum

As a decentralized platform that can be said to have no downtime and near perfect transparency, the appeal of Ethereum is undeniable. This has resulted in the emergence of many utility-driven projects being built on it in recent years, skyrocketing the blockchain’s adoption amongst individuals in many parts of the globe. However, such rapid increases in popularity brings about a critical concern for many users: privacy.

Despite the benefits of blockchain technology, including transparency and immutability, these same features pose significant privacy challenges for users. Every transaction on the Ethereum network is recorded on a public ledger, accessible to anyone with an internet connection. This level of transparency is a double edged sword; while revolutionary, it has raised concerns about the ability to conduct transactions privately.

In this article, we look to provide you with a comprehensive understanding of why privacy on Ethereum and other blockchains matter, the challenges faced, and, most importantly, how to achieve a reasonable level of privacy while transacting on-chain. Whether you’re a seasoned crypto enthusiast or just beginning your foray into the blockchain space, understanding the ins and outs of privacy is crucial in navigating this digital frontier safely.

Understanding Ethereum and Blockchain Privacy

What is Ethereum? For many, Ethereum is synonymous with cryptocurrency. However, it’s much more than that. Ethereum is a blockchain-based platform that enables developers to create and deploy decentralized applications (DApps) and smart contracts. These contracts automatically execute transactions and agreements as programmed, without the need for a central authority, legal system, or external enforcement mechanism.

The blockchain technology underlying Ethereum is a digital ledger that records all transactions across a network of computers. This technology ensures that every transaction is transparent and immutable, meaning once something is recorded on the blockchain, it cannot be altered or deleted. This level of transparency is revolutionary, ensuring trust and security within the network. However, it also means that transactions are publicly visible, which can be a concern for those seeking privacy.

Ethereum operates on the principle of pseudonymity, not anonymity. This means while users’ identities are not directly tied to their transactions, their public addresses can still be traced back to their real-world identities through various means. This distinction is crucial for understanding the privacy implications of Ethereum transactions.

The Basics of Ethereum Privacy

Basics of Ethereum Privacy

Privacy on Ethereum is a nuanced topic, given the public nature of blockchain technology. While the blockchain’s transparency is one of its greatest strengths, it presents a unique set of challenges for users concerned about their privacy. Let’s dive into why privacy matters on Ethereum and what can be exposed.

Why Privacy Matters

Privacy is crucial for a variety of reasons, ranging from personal security to financial autonomy. In the context of Ethereum and other EVM-compatible chains, privacy ensures that users can conduct monetary transactions and interact with DApps without exposing sensitive information to the world. This is particularly important for individuals and organizations that deal with large transactions or operate in environments where financial confidentiality is a must.

What Can Be Exposed

On the Ethereum blockchain, every transaction you make, including the ones interacting with smart contracts, is recorded publicly. This includes the sender and receiver’s wallet addresses, the transaction amount, and the timestamp. While this information might seem benign at first glance, when pieced together, it can reveal much about a user’s financial habits and situation. Furthermore, smart contracts themselves, being transparent, can also reveal information about the rules governing a transaction or an application’s inner workings.

Ethereum Privacy Challenges

The Ethereum network faces specific privacy challenges inherent to its design and functionality. These challenges stem primarily from the public ledger system and the increasing sophistication of blockchain analysis techniques.

Specific Privacy Issues

The public nature of the Ethereum blockchain means that anyone can view any transactions you make or interact with. Advanced blockchain analytics tools can analyze transaction patterns, potentially linking Ethereum addresses to real-world identities. This exposure can lead to targeted attacks, phishing, or even physical threats against individuals holding significant amounts of cryptocurrency.

Examples of Privacy Breaches

There have been instances where individuals’ identities were uncovered through meticulous blockchain analysis. For example, by tracing transactions back to exchanges where KYC (Know Your Customer) procedures are implemented, analysts can potentially identify the individuals behind seemingly anonymous addresses. These cases underscore the importance of adopting privacy measures when using Ethereum.

Impact on Users

The privacy challenges on Ethereum can deter users seeking to protect their financial and personal information from engaging with the platform. This not only affects individual users but can also hinder the adoption of Ethereum-based applications by businesses and organizations requiring confidentiality.

Tools and Techniques for Enhancing Privacy on Ethereum

Enhancing privacy on Ethereum

The issue of privacy has long been recognized and debated within the Ethereum community. Fortunately, various tools and techniques have been developed over the years to enhance privacy for users.

These tools use innovative cryptographic techniques to obscure the details of transactions, making it difficult for outside observers to trace them back to the individuals involved. Here are some examples:

  • Tornado Cash: The privacy protocol of choice within the Ethereum chain at this point, Tornado Cash uses smart contracts to enable private transactions. It utilizes a cryptographic method called zero-knowledge proofs to allow users to withdraw tokens without revealing their original deposit, enhancing privacy.
  • Cyclone Protocol: A decentralized privacy protocol that utilizes zk-SNARKs technology to anonymize transactions and assets across multiple blockchain ecosystems. Cyclone Protocol’s cross chain functionality is a huge advantage, greatly increasing the extent of privacy possible.
  • Railgun: Another privacy-focused project that leverages zero-knowledge proofs to enable private transactions and smart contract interactions on Ethereum. Railgun’s advantage lies in its more extensive potential for DeFi integration.
  • Other Privacy Tools and Solutions: Other notable initiatives aimed at enhancing Ethereum’s privacy include include Aztec Protocol and zk.Money, which leverage various technologies to perform encrypted transactions and verify them without revealing any underlying information. Each tool has its strengths and limitations, but collectively, they represent a robust ecosystem of privacy solutions for Ethereum users.

Choosing the right privacy tool depends on the user’s specific needs, including the level of privacy sought, the types of transactions being conducted, and the user’s technical expertise. It’s important to research and understand each option before integrating it into your on-chain repertoire to ensure it meets your privacy requirements.

Best Practices for Maintaining Privacy on Ethereum

Achieving privacy on Ethereum requires more than just using the right tools; it also involves adopting a set of best practices designed to protect your information and transactions. Here are some key strategies to enhance your privacy on the Ethereum network.

General Tips and Strategies:

  • Use Multiple Wallets: Consider using separate wallets for different types of transactions. A wallet for public transactions and another for private transactions can help obscure the flow of funds.
  • Consider Transaction Patterns: Be mindful of how you interact with the Ethereum network. Repeatedly moving funds between the same addresses can create patterns that are easier to analyze and trace.
  • Pay Attention to Fund Sources: Use exchanges, bridging contracts, and other public sources of funds to your advantage. These tools will work if achieving surface level privacy suffices.
  • Backup Your Keys: Ensure you have a secure backup of your private keys or seed phrases. This backup should be kept in a safe location separate from your primary storage method.
  • Secure Storage: Always store your private keys securely, preferably offline in a hardware wallet. This minimizes the risk of your keys being compromised by malware or hackers.
  • Use a VPN: It is always recommended to use a Virtual Private Network (VPN) when transacting on-chain. A VPN encrypts your internet traffic, hiding your IP address from third parties. VPN encrypts your internet traffic, hiding your IP address from third parties.
  • Stay Informed: The Ethereum ecosystem is constantly evolving, with new tools and techniques being developed to enhance privacy. Stay informed about the latest developments to ensure you’re using the most effective strategies.

Check this guide for detailed information on how to maximizing your privacy while using the Tornado Cash app. A fair portion of the tips within are generic and can also be applied in other scenarios.

Safely Using Ethereum Privacy Tools:

  • Understand the Tools: Before using any privacy tool, make sure you understand how it works, its benefits and limitations. Such knowledge is crucial to ensure your privacy.
  • Ensuring Legitimacy: Be sure to do your due diligence on any privacy tool you are about to use, especially if it is newly developed or does not have an active community. There are many scams in the cryptocurrency world, do not fall prey to them.

By incorporating these best practices into your Ethereum usage, you can significantly enhance your privacy and protect your sensitive information. It’s important to remember that privacy on the blockchain is an active pursuit, requiring continuous effort and vigilance. Stay informed, stay secure, and take proactive steps to safeguard your privacy on Ethereum.

Conclusion

The transparency that Ethereum and other blockchains have been built to offer is very much a double-edge sword. While they present benefits like increased trust and security, privacy risks are ever-present and must be managed properly. Aside from actively employing the strategies we have discussed, it is advisable to constantly stay informed about the latest developments in the Ethereum ecosystem. Adopt this proactive approach to safeguarding your privacy, and we are certain that you will navigate Ethereum and other blockchains with confidence and security.

Additional Resources

For those interested in diving deeper into Ethereum privacy, consider exploring the following resources:

  • Ethereum Foundation: Official website for Ethereum, offering a wealth of information about the platform and its technology.
  • Privacy-focused Ethereum Forums: Online communities where users discuss privacy issues, share tips, and stay updated on the latest privacy tools.
  • Cryptographic Research Papers: Academic and industry research on cryptographic techniques that enhance privacy on blockchains like Ethereum.

If you found this article useful, you may wish to visit the resources section of this website for other guides, analyses, and information about Tornado Cash.